Repairing a uPVC door handle

If your uPVC door handle is not working properly, it's the right time to replace it. It's important to repair it to ensure your home is secure and safe.

There are many reasons why your uPVC door handle could be faulty or stuck. In general, this issue is caused by a spring within the door handle. It's a good idea replace a worn spring by one that is new to prevent any further problems.

Another reason that might cause the cheap upvc doors door handle to become loose is a latch that is not working properly. It could be due to a broken spring or damaged gearbox.

Repairing a floppy uPVC door handle isn't complicated and doesn't cost a lot of money. You can either speak to a professional or repair it yourself.

The first step is to remove the door handle. To do this, pull out the screws that keep the casing in place. Then, you can remove the inside and outside handles from the door. Once the handle is free you can then open the locking mechanism by lifting it up. You'll then be able see the spring cassettes, the escutcheon plates and the handle itself.

After you've removed the handle from the door, you'll need to take a measurement of the length of the handle. This is essential to ensure that your new handle will cover the area where the handle was.

The next step is to install the new handle. Make sure you use an easy and gentle hand to install the new spindle and handle. A screwdriver is also necessary.
